Back in the good ole days of the Box before everyone starting caring about majors. At any time you could check current matches and see 2 2000+ TV teams locking horns on the gridiron. Blood, Death, Glory, Victory, Defeat, Elfball, CLPOMB and awesome spec action was going on. Sometimes you had multiple High TV matches goin on. Even more awesome.

Now everyone needs to hold back their team. They are preped for the next tourney so wont activate anymore. Run my ho hum 1200 TV zon team for a few weeks.

It has become very very lame to spec Box matches now.

It used to be the best aspect of the Box. The high TV matches. Gone now, to the alter of the Box Majors.

Nonsense.

If the thrust of your argument was that Majors were sucking specs in because tournaments are well regarded and people want to spec them; fine, a reasonable argument.

But it isn't. You're upset there isn't more high TV BB to spec because, apparently, there is something special about high TV. At high TV there is nothing different to low TV other than low TV in Blackbox has more variety to it, generally.

To me - the best BB to spec is the best coached. To another, it's a famous team, a friend, blood, or a good racial matchup. None of that is high TV exclusive in Blackbox, as the thrust of your argument in the OP suggests.

So, in short, poppycock. The notion that high TV sucks in specs is just untrue in my experience. The best known coaches and teams get the numbers.

I've been cherrypicking games to spectate since 2004, and IMO majors make games more interesting. Tournaments makes winning more important. I've seen too many non-tournament games where a draw is satisfactory, those games are not very entertaining. Even the buildup to a tournament makes things interesting. Teams trying to fatten up (without the possibility to pick opponents like in Ranked).
